How Does the Lincoln Electric System Work?
The Lincoln Electric System operates through a combination of advanced technologies and renewable energy sources to deliver electricity efficiently. At its heart is the smart grid, a modernized electrical grid that uses digital communication technology to detect and react to local changes in usage. This allows the system to balance supply and demand dynamically, reducing the likelihood of power outages and ensuring consistent energy delivery.
In addition to smart grid technology, the system integrates renewable energy sources such as solar and wind power. These sources are connected to the grid, allowing excess energy to be stored or redistributed as needed. For example, during peak sunlight hours, solar panels generate electricity that can be used immediately or stored in batteries for later use. Similarly, wind turbines harness the power of the wind to produce clean energy, further reducing reliance on fossil fuels.
What Role Does Energy Storage Play?
Energy storage is a critical component of the Lincoln Electric System, enabling it to store excess energy generated during low-demand periods and release it during high-demand times. This ensures that the system remains efficient and reliable, even during unexpected surges in usage. Advanced battery systems are used to store energy, while innovative technologies like pumped hydro storage provide additional capacity. By prioritizing energy storage, the system reduces waste and enhances its ability to meet customer needs.
